Designer, Sanjay Garg, of Raw Mango is a strong believer that sometimes the lines can blur and merge the Arts and Fashion together.

“Audiences- Indian or not- don’t need to be spoken down to. We are all audiences throughout the day, and I certainly think that provocations of thought and emotions are important to connect with,” he says while talking about his latest Spring/Summer collection, called ‘Other’ through a campaign released on social media.

When asked what would define the term ‘other’ in his language, he answers by telling that “ other is what lies within- it is all the things that we are and everything that makes us.”

the line this season is a capsule collection of printed florals for the summers. The cornerstones of his design philosophy that consist of textiles and silhouettes are well defined in vivid, acidic colours in organza and silks. Besides this, the concept behind the campaign styling, the designer says that for him, the styling of the campaign always speaks to the larger campaign narrative. Equally important is the audience to recognize the garments and relate with them in a wearable way. There should be a careful balance of both within the images.

Raw Mango Collection by Sanjay Garg

He adds by telling us that while editing, he was aware that the images would have a varying degree of response and the digital audience has reaffirmed that. Overall, he is glad the audience is being vocal about their love or dislike of the campaign.

However, the new campaign is a major shift from what Garg has usually displayed in the past. “We are not concerned with defining anything for the audience- they are independent minds whose judgements have always been a pleasure to engage with,” he said.
